So apparently students in the north get ripped off on their rent

According to this article on telegraph (and Guardian/Huff), students in 'the north' pay more for their rent than locals living in the same areas. I know the rent is lower (in terms of absolute pounds) than most places in the south, but still, doesn't seem to be fair! Having said that, student grants are not materially higher for students living in expensive cities, so all in, northern students probably come out on top, given that the average cost of living in the north is quite a lot cheaper than in the south (Greggs vs Cornish Pasty shop.)
